Next in the CDr series: Mike Tamburo “Another View of the Gate”

Perhaps Transparent is excited about our April CDr release of a fantastic hammered dulcimer piece by Pittsburgh native Mike Tamburo, titled “Another View of the Gate”. It is a live version of “The Tenth Gate” from Mike’s ambitious 6 CD box set titled “The Tenth Gate And Other Revelations”. This version was recorded live at State College PA. One might say this is a slightly matured version of the original “Tenth Gate” piece which received many praises; including the following from Paul Simpson at Foxy Digitalis:
“As soon as I pressed play on the disc entitled “The Tenth Gate” (the discs aren’t numbered, but this was the first one in the box), I knew that it was totally worth it. The disc is a single 32 minute piece for hammered dulcimer, an instrument that is featured on most of the discs here. Tamburo truly is a master of the instrument, creating intricate patterns and textures and generally just sounding incredible. Tamburo says in the liner notes that this is his favorite hammered dulcimer piece of all time, and I think I might have to agree.”
